EXCLUSIVE INTERVIEW
United Front for Democracy against Dictatorship leader Jatuporn Prompan speaks on Nation TV’s talk show “Kom Chad Luek” about post-coup politics, the new constitution, reconciliation efforts, and his Pheu Thai Party’s future.
HOW DO YOU THINK THE COUNTRY CAN ACHIEVE RECONCILIATION?
It starts from Prime Minister Prayut Chan-o-cha. It does not matter how many reconciliation panels are appointed. It depends only on the PM. Prayut has given himself amnesty. As a red shirt leader, I do not ask for amnesty but I would ask him to give amnesty to all sides. Leave leaders to fight court cases.
I do not agree with a blanket amnesty. My group sees things differently over this issue.
I and Suthep (Thaugsuban) look at a blanket amnesty differently. Suthep sees it in terms of corruption cases. I look at it as murder cases. I believe both corruption and murder cases should not be given amnesty.
IS IT POSSIBLE THAT THE RED SHIRTS WILL CONTINUE IT STRUGGLE WITHOUT TAKING THAKSIN’S (SHINAWATRA) ISSUES INTO ACCOUNT?
The red shirts fight for democratic principles. We did not fight just for one person. Whatever the people get from our fight, Thaksin will receive as just that.
HOW ARE YOU GOING TO TELL THE RED SHIRTS NOT TO GET THAKSIN INVOLVED IN THEIR STRUGGLE FOR DEMOCRACY?
In fact, Thaksin opponents cannot let go of the issue. If you follow us closely, you know we do not agree with Thaksin in many issues. We do not agree with a blanket amnesty.
THE PHEU THAI PARTY IS STILL SEEN AS THE OTHER LEG OF THE RED SHIRTS. BUT NO MATTER HOW MANY TIMES POLITICAL PARTIES UNDER THE THAKSIN CAMP WERE DISSOLVED, THEY RESURRECTED BECAUSE OF THAKSIN. IS THERE A NEED TO REFORM PHEU THAI TO LIBERATE IT FROM THAKSIN?
I talked about reforming the party and the UDD [United Front for Democracy Against Dictatorship] after the coup was staged. I told the party that an election victory is not important because after that we lost we could not keep the power. The point now is no longer an election victory for us. We must reform so that we can achieve a sustainable democracy. We are not always right. We made mistakes. If we do not adjust and improve ourselves we will lose in the long term.
WILL THE PHEU THAI PARTY SURVIVE WITHOUT THAKSIN?
Actually Thaksin has not been on the scene for a long time. He is the history of Pheu Thai. Thailand cannot avoid vicious circles of an election, people getting killed, another election – politicians and the military taking turns in power. But it is the people who are killed. I am not going to tell the military to empathise with the people but I am telling politicians that you must be democracy fighters and not electioneers. Otherwise we will not survive.

THE RED SHIRTS WANT TO CAMPAIGN FOR PEOPLE TO REJECT THE CHARTER DRAFT IN A PUBLIC REFERENDUM. BUT IF THE DRAFT IS REJECTED, A GENERAL ELECTION WOULD BE DELAYED.
It is the same way as trying to pressure Yingluck to flee. We are being pressured to have an election without taking into account the rules.
The charter is not democratic. The charter draft says the charter cannot be amended unless more than 40 per cent of political parties agree to an amendment.
If the junta wants to remain in power for life, let them. If they want to return power, they must return full power. If there is going to be a general election, there must be democracy. If the charter is undemocratic, we must vote it down. I am not sure if I will get to do it. I fear others will do it before me, like with the first charter draft by Borwornsak (Uwanno).
THAT HAPPENED BECAUSE THEY BELIEVED IT WOULD BE REJECTED IN A REFERENDUM.
I believe this latest one will also be rejected because of the content. The intention is to allow a non-elected PM.
